FactGAME is a game for two players to test their knowledge of chemical facts. The game begins when the program presents a question that it has selected from a bank of related questions (all on Chapter 1 of a particular text, for example). Player One is asked to answer the question aloud. The computer gives the correct answer and Player Two judges whether Player One's response was adequate. If so, Player One receives credit for a correct answer. Player Two then receives a question, etc. Play continues until one player has answered correctly the number of questions agreed upon at the start of the game.


Lively debates concerning the correctness of the player's answer compared to the computer's answer make FactGAME an exciting learning experience.

By having the one player judge the answer of the other, FactGAME encourages discussion of the question posed. The software itself is not judgmental, serving only to choose questions at random from the chosen topics, to present acceptable answers, and to keep score. In this way it is analogous to the board in Trivial Pursuit and hopefully encourages the same social interaction using chemistry as the focal point.

FactGAME chooses its questions from a large database that is categorized into several topics. Questions are provided in the area of element trivia, compound trivia, history and biography, and related sciences. Also included are questions correlated with chapters 2 through 21 of The Chemical World (1). Questions can be added or edited with any text editor.

Hardware and Software Requirements

FactGAME requires an IBM PC-compatible computer with an 80286 or higher processor, 640 KB RAM, and VGA or better graphics. MS-DOS or IBM PC-DOS version 5.0 or higher is required. FactGAME runs under Windows 3.1 or Windows 95.
